A moderate-paced walk WALX in Kedleston`s glorious parkland, set around hundreds of acres of green sward and lakes, with tinkering waterfalls where wildfowl are in plenty. Kedleston Park is perfectly designed for enjoyable walking, be it on one of the graded woodland walks or beside attractive lakes made by damming Cutler Brook.

Rockford common is an area of open heathland and woodland. The area is rich in wildlife  and is an SSSI.

It is usual to see New Forest ponies and donkeys. A walk with lovely views. Today's walk goes right down to

Linford Bottom and along the river before circling back through the woods.

Join us for a 5 mile walk in 2 parts. Small ferry across to Piel island near Barrow in Furness. Piel castle was built as a fortress by the Monks of Furness Abbey against the Pirates and Scots raiders. 

A walk round the small island, looking at the pub, pilot houses and castle, enjoy a packed lunch looking over the bay, catching the ferry back over and walking to Roose railway station.
